Surprisingly, most entrepreneurs aren’t exactly sure what milestones they want to reach when it comes to their business. Of course, they want to be successful and make money, but rarely can they pinpoint what they believe is enough to live life on their own schedule.  
Some might measure success as having time to do whatever you please while others consider success to be the amount of profit your business makes. Creating the life you desire requires clearly defining what you want and knowing what numbers make the most sense financially both in life and in business.

Book: Profit First 
The Profit First method can benefit businesses in a variety of ways. By prioritizing profit, businesses are forced to operate more efficiently and make strategic decisions that prioritize long-term financial health.  
Additionally, setting aside profit before anything else ensures that businesses have a cushion for unexpected expenses or economic downturns. Ultimately, the Profit First method can help businesses achieve sustainable growth and financial stability.

Must-listen moments:  
[00:04:59] If you haven't defined the end, you can't technically reverse engineer it. Most people don't know what they want, don't define the end, or haven't taken the time to do that. When you take the time to do that, now you can start to say, is this taking me towards or away from what I want.  
[00:11:24] It's how you build your business model and the intention you put into it, and learning not to listen or do what everyone else does. I think that's where people if they don't understand the numbers, they can't make the wisest decisions. 
[00:29:56] Start small and let it build. Because when you start winning, you're going to continue to win.
